Types of support available
In Fredonia, survivors of domestic violence can access various forms of support, including:
- Lawyers: Legal professionals experienced in domestic violence cases can help you navigate the legal system.
- Therapists: Mental health professionals can provide counseling and support to help you heal.
- Shelters: Safe havens are available for those in immediate need of protection.
- Hotlines: Confidential support is just a call away for immediate assistance and guidance.
- Legal Aid: Organizations that offer free or low-cost legal services to those who qualify.
Legal protections overview
Survivors of domestic violence in Fredonia have access to various legal protections. These may include restraining orders, custody arrangements, and assistance with eviction. Understanding your rights and the legal options available can empower you to take steps towards safety.
Safety planning basics
Creating a personalized safety plan is crucial for anyone facing domestic violence. A safety plan may include:
- Identifying safe places to go in an emergency.
- Establishing a code word with trusted friends or family.
- Keeping essential documents and items ready for a quick departure.
Consider reaching out to local resources to help develop a comprehensive safety plan tailored to your situation.
